Instructions
- Prepare the Tofu: Cut the tofu into cubes and press to remove excess moisture. This will help achieve a crispy texture when frying.
- Cook the Tofu: In a large skillet or wok, heat vegetable oil over medium-high heat. Add the tofu cubes and fry until golden and crispy on all sides. Remove and set aside.
- Sauté the Vegetables: In the same skillet, add more oil if needed. Add the minced garlic and ginger, sautéing until fragrant. Then add the sliced bell peppers and broccoli, cooking until just tender.
- Combine and Sauce: Return the crispy tofu to the skillet. In a small bowl, mix together soy sauce, Szechuan sauce, rice vinegar, sesame oil, and chili flakes. Pour over the stir-fry, tossing to coat everything evenly.
- Garnish and Serve: Cook for an additional 2-3 minutes until everything is well combined and heated through. Serve hot, garnished with sesame seeds and chopped green onions.
